When thinking about replacement, it's essential to understand the various kinds of window glass offered:
Single-Pane Glass: The least energy-efficient alternative, often discovered in older homes.Double-Pane Glass: More energy-efficient due to the insulating air layer between the panes.Triple-Pane Glass: Offers remarkable insulation and energy cost savings, perfect for severe environments.Low-E Glass: Coated with a thin metallic layer to show heat and UV rays, enhancing energy performance.Tempered Glass: Heat-treated for increased strength, making it less likely to shatter.Table 2: Types of Window Glass and Their BenefitsKind of GlassDescriptionBenefitsSingle-PaneOne layer of glassAffordable, but bad insulation.Double-PaneTwo layers of glassMuch better insulation, more energy-efficient.Triple-Pane3 layers of glassOptimal insulating properties.Low-ECoated glass for better energy usageMinimizes heat and UV rays.TemperedIncreased strength and securityShatters into small pieces, reducing injury threat.The Replacement Process
Replacing window glass includes mindful preparation and execution. Here's a streamlined procedure to follow:
Assess the Damage: Identify whether complete replacement is necessary or if repair work could be sufficient.Choose the Right Glass: Based on your needs, select the most proper kind of glass.Hire a Professional or DIY: Decide whether to take on the replacement yourself or employ a professional. If choosing for DIY, guarantee you have the right tools and products.Gather Materials: Ensure you have everything needed-- consisting of security equipment, glazing putty, and the new glass.Eliminate the Old Glass: Carefully secure the broken or broken glass, making sure to secure yourself from sharp edges.Set Up New Glass: Fit the new glass into the frame, utilizing glazing putty to protect it in place.Seal and Paint: Complete the installation by sealing any gaps and repainting if required.Benefits of Hiring a Professional

2. The length of time does it take to change window glass?

The replacement process usually takes a few hours to a complete day, depending upon the project scope and whether complications occur.

3. What should I do if my window is foggy?

If a window is foggy, it might need to be resealed or changed entirely. Consulting a professional can assist identify the very best course of action.

4. Can I update to energy-efficient glass?

Yes, replacing your existing glass with energy-efficient options can substantially reduce energy costs and enhance comfort.
